Cassidy Third Following First Round at The American Championship

April 16, 2017

First Round Scores

PALM COAST, Fla. - University of Cincinnati women's golf senior Ashley Cassidy carded a first round 69 (-3) to move into a tie for third place following the first round of play at the 2017 American Athletic Conference Women's Golf Championship at the Conservatory Course at Hammock Beach Resort & Golf Club. As a team, the Bearcats shot a 301 (+13) to sit in eighth place.

// SCORING TEAM
On the opening day of the league tournament, Cassidy (Doylestown, Pa./Central Bucks East) put together her best round of the season with a career-low-tying 69 to place in a tie for third place out of 45 golfers on the individual leaderboard. Just three shots off the lead and just one back of second place, the senior shot six birdies on the day including four on the front nine holes. In her first appearance at The American Championship, sophomore Anika Hitt (Mequon, Wisc./Homestead) fired a four-over-par 76 to move into a tie for 24th. UC's remaining three scorers shot rounds of 78 to tie for 33rd overall.
